(Beijing, 23rd) Chinese actress Zhao Liying, 38, has once again captured public attention with a bold new hairstyle. She first debuted the look during a brand livestream on March 18 and later shared a series of photos on the 22nd, captioned simply: “New hairstyle, love it.” The transformation quickly became a trending topic online.
In the photos, Zhao trades her signature long hair for a “millennial layered” short hairstyle, characterized by feathered layers and eyebrow-length bangs. The cut softens her facial features while adding dimension, with textured ends creating a light, voluminous effect that blends retro charm with a fresh, youthful vibe.
Complementing the look, Zhao wore a fitted white long-sleeve dress paired with minimal jewelry and natural makeup, creating a clean, elegant aesthetic. The soft background tones further enhanced the spring-like freshness of the overall visual.
The “millennial layered” hairstyle has recently made a comeback alongside the Y2K trend, known for its dynamic layers, face-framing qualities, and youthful appeal, often carrying a subtle edgy undertone.
Fans praised Zhao’s transformation, with many saying it evokes the sweetness of her earlier career days, making her appear even more youthful. However, opinions remain divided—some netizens feel the bangs and layering appear slightly unnatural, with a few commenting that the look resembles a wig or leans too heavily into retro styling.

U.S. Deploys F-15EX to Okinawa for the First Time, Aimed at Countering China’s J-20
Two of the U.S. Air Force’s newest F-15EX fighters have arrived at Kadena Air Base in Okinawa, marking the aircraft’s first overseas deployment. This move paves the way for the planned permanent stationing of 36 F-15EX jets by 2026, aimed at bolstering air dominance within the First Island Chain. However, with China deploying advanced J-20 and J-16 fighters in the East China Sea, analysts believe these American jets may ultimately serve as more of a “training target” than a deterrent.
